How to fill out fifth sunday of easter

How to fill out fifth Sunday of Easter?
01
Begin by selecting appropriate liturgical readings for the fifth Sunday of Easter. These readings can be found in the lectionary or provided by your place of worship.
02
Plan the order of the liturgy, ensuring that it follows the guidelines of your religious tradition and incorporates elements such as prayers, hymns, and the reading of scripture.
03
Consider incorporating the themes of resurrection, new life, and the teachings of Jesus into the sermon or reflections for the day.
04
Decorate the place of worship with symbols of Easter and new life, such as flowers, banners, or artwork.
05
Coordinate with any musicians, choir members, or worship leaders to ensure a smooth flow of the service.
06
Invite the congregation to actively participate in the liturgy by joining in the prayers, singing hymns, and engaging in any rituals or sacraments that are part of your tradition.
07
Emphasize the message of hope and renewal that is central to the Easter season and the fifth Sunday of Easter specifically.
08
Provide opportunities for individuals to respond to the message, either through personal reflection, prayer, or sharing their thoughts and experiences with others in the community.
09
Conclude the service by offering a blessing or sending the congregation forth with a call to live out the message of Easter in their everyday lives.
